Provincial Youth Union strives to set up 500 branches, clubs among young workers

Update: 06-03-2021 | 11:36:36

In order to effectively implement provincial project "Uniting, gathering young workers for the 2021-2025 period, provincial Youth Union has continued deploying the emulation movement of "4 best" among young laborers working in State-run enterprises with the contents of "the highest quality", "the most creative", "the most economical" and "the safest".

Every year, provincial Youth Union organizes seminars, talk shows on promoting the emulation movement of "4 best" among young laborers at least once a year while honoring outstanding young laborers. Provincial Youth Union will also promote activities on reproductive health education, love, marriage and family consultancy, HIV / AIDS prevention, harms from drugs, tobacco, alcohol, beer and stimulants; mobilize young workers to exercise civilized, cultural lifestyle; coordinate with relevant units to mobilize resources to take care of young laborers through each peak campaign of the Workers ‘Month.

On the other hand, provincial Youth Union will also uphold the effectiveness of the model establishing Youth Federation Committees in 100% foreign-owned enterprises with a large number of young workers. Provincial Youth Union is expected to develop at least 100 Youth Union and association organizations in non-State enterprises, with at least 10 youth union points and 10 clubs “connecting young workers” that work effectively by the end of 2025. Every year, provincial Youth Union will admit at least 400 new members from youths in non-State enterprises.

Provincial Youth Union will also further develop its branches in non-state enterprises, aiming to improve its quality of organization and construction. Accordingly, provincial Youth Union will continue maintaining and improving the operational quality of more than 2,000 Youth Union branches, youth clubs, teams, groups at lodging facilities and in enterprises; establishing 500 youth, clubs, teams, groups in residential areas with 50,000 members or more, 125 branches and associations in enterprise with 30,000 members.

In addition, provincial Youth Union and its branches will strive to recommend more than 500 outstanding Youth Union members to the Communist Party of Vietnam (CPV); strive to have at least 10% of outstanding Youth Union members under the project admitted to the CPV.
